Janet Street-Porter defended Brooklyn Beckham on Loose Women after he posted an Instagram statement distancing himself from parents David and Victoria Beckham amid ongoing family tensions with wife Nicola Peltz

Loose Women panellist Janet Street-Porter has voiced her backing for Brooklyn Beckham following his explosive public statement, in which he revealed his decision to distance himself from the Beckham clan.

Amid swirling speculation about tensions within the Beckham household over recent months, Brooklyn, the eldest child of David and Victoria Beckham, finally broke his silence on Instagram with an extensive post explaining his reasons for stepping back from his famous family.

His statement declared: “I have been silent for years and made every effort to keep these matters private. Unfortunately, my parents and their team have continued to go to the press, leaving me with no choice but to speak for myself and tell the truth about only some of the lies that have been printed.

“I do not want to reconcile with my family. I’m not being controlled, I’m standing up for myself for the first time in my life. For my entire life, my parents have controlled narratives in the press about our family.

“The performative social media posts, family events and inauthentic relationships have been a fixture of the life I was born into. Recently, I have seen with my own eyes the lengths that they’ll go through to place countless lies in the media, mostly at the expense of innocent people, to preserve their own facade. But I believe the truth always come out.”

The aspiring chef also stood firmly by his wife, Nicola Peltz, dismissing claims that she’s been manipulating him, whilst revealing that his anxiety has vanished since creating distance from his family. Brooklyn concluded his message by writing: “My wife and I do not want a life shaped by image, press, or manipulation. All we want [is] peace, privacy and happiness for us and our future family.”

Following his explosive announcement, social media platforms were flooded with commentary and responses to the revelation, prompting the Loose Women panel to address the topic right at the beginning of their programme.

Loose Women host Janet Street-Porter came to Brooklyn’s defence over his choice to air his family issues publicly, urging viewers to “cut him some slack”.

On Tuesday’s (January 20) instalment, Kaye Adams sought Janet’s perspective on the matter. She replied: “I was riveted by Brooklyn’s message last night. I was thinking, this took a very, very long time to write and it was very articulate.

“It listed a far more grievances than I was expecting. I thought the thing about the dress, well, I could see in the run up to a wedding everything will be very fraught. The dress is always the big thing.

“What I would say is, behind it all, one senses a young man who just wants to be his own person and lead his own life…. David and Victoria are all about a brand, and that brand has got to be untainted and that’s how they run their life.”

Janet then took a swipe at their “brand”, quipping: “I sometimes wish, for a day, when we weren’t on planet Beckham. We’ve had Beckham and the chickens, Beckham and the honey, Beckham in the Wellingtons, Beckham in the countryside and now Beckham with the top world economists.”

She went on to say: “He wants his own brand. Interestingly, he’s done his little bits of cooking and this, that and the other, he hasn’t found himself yet. He’s very young for his age, he’s 26 but seems younger to me. So I think, cut him a bit of slack, you know? Give him some time to himself.”

Oti Mabuse concurred, stating: “I think it’s incredibly brave that he’s speaking against his mother, and also supporting his wife, because many people don’t do that, they just let it happen. But also, I think it’s such a sad situation because it’s a family out in the public.”
